Abstract

The Civil-Military integration and innovation system is the guarantee of cm integration and collaborative innovation, but the existing institutional obstacles seriously reduce the implementation effect of the system. In this paper, the relevant management personnel and managers are selected as the interviewees. Using the Python and Nvivo 11 software, based on Grounded Theory, the causes of the institutional obstacles in the innovation process of cm integration are analyzed. Research found that participants' fusion idea, main body fusion force, effectiveness and applicability of integration policies are the reasons for the institutional obstacles. Finally, suggestions are put forward from three aspects.
